Types of Simply Bearings

1. Ball Bearings: The most common type, ball bearings utilize steel balls as rolling elements. They excel in high-speed applications and can handle moderate radial and axial loads.

2. Roller Bearings: These bearings employ cylindrical or tapered rollers as rolling elements. They are suitable for heavy radial loads and are commonly found in industrial machinery and vehicles.

3. Needle Bearings: Needle bearings have thin, needle-shaped rollers. They are compact and can withstand high radial loads, making them ideal for space-saving applications.

4. Thrust Bearings: Thrust bearings are designed to handle axial loads. They consist of a series of flat washers or tapered rollers that prevent axial movement while allowing for rotation.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

1. Incorrect Mounting: Improper mounting can lead to premature bearing failure. Ensure proper alignment and tolerances during installation.

2. Inadequate Lubrication: Sufficient lubrication is essential for bearing performance. Use the recommended lubricant and lubrication intervals for your specific application.

3. Excessive Loads: Overloading bearings can cause damage and shorten their lifespan. Avoid exceeding the recommended load capacities.

4. Poor Maintenance: Regular inspection, cleaning, and lubrication are crucial for maintaining bearing performance. Neglecting maintenance can result in accelerated wear and failure.

FAQs

1. What is the difference between a simply bearing and a plain bearing?
Simply bearings use rolling elements to reduce friction, while plain bearings rely on sliding contact.

2. How do I choose the right bearing for my application?
Consider factors such as load capacity, speed, temperature, and mounting constraints.

3. How often should I lubricate my bearings?
Refer to the manufacturer's recommended lubrication intervals based on the specific application.

4. What are the signs of a failing bearing?
Listen for unusual noises, check for increased vibration, and observe signs of wear or corrosion.

5. How can I extend the life of my bearings?
Proper installation, adequate lubrication, and regular inspection and maintenance are crucial.
